im-0 / hpsahba

Tool to enable/disable HBA mode on some HP Smart Array controllers
GNU General Public License v2.0
128 stars 45 forks source link

Documenting PSU Explosion #19

Closed ohnoesIaccidentallyAPSU closed 2 years ago

ohnoesIaccidentallyAPSU commented 2 years ago

Running gentoo on 1.10 kernel my PSU exploded on a Proliant DL380 G7 while mounting the hpsahba drives during the initramfs! Thankfully, nothing was harmed and that was a new server, with no data on it. All is well

Two things:

  1. Be very careful when using this! I am not blaming this project for what happened. But, it happened nonetheless
  2. IF YOU ARE USING OLD HARDWARE FOR THE LOVE OF GOD CHANGE OUT THE OLD PSU WITH SOMETHING NEW AND HIGH QUALITY. These servers are very cheap, don't skimp out on important stuff
im-0 commented 2 years ago

It is very unlikely that hpsahba or kernel patches caused this.

Spinning disks drain a lot of current during spindle spin up. Most probably, your PSU failed because of a combination of 1) PSU wear out and 2) current spike during disk startup.

ohnoesIaccidentallyAPSU commented 2 years ago

Yes, I doubt it was caused directly by the program. Rather, a combination of factors. Merely a PSA... Check that your PSU is robust before using this 🤔 especially if you are using lots of drives